When is my Spring 2010 K-State e-bill created?
If you were pre-enrolled for the Fall 2009 term by Tuesday, December 15, 2009, your K-State e-bill was produced on Wednesday, December 16, 2009 by the Cashier's Office. If you pre-enrolled after Tuesday, December 15, 2009 but before Friday, January 15, 2009, your K-State e-bill will be produced for you on Saturday, January 16, 2009.
Where can I view my Spring 2010 balance due, due date, and pending financial aid?
Once your e-bill has been created, you can view it online by signing into the K-State Student Information System, iSIS, using your eID and password. From the iSIS Main Menu, navigate to your “Student Center” section and click on the "View Account / Pay Now" under the Finances module.
If I am taking classes on the K-State Salina campus, how do I get my credit balance refund check?
If all your classes are on the K-State Salina campus and you do not have an Electronic Funds Transfer (EFT) on file with the Cashier's Office, you may pick up your credit balance refund check with a valid photo ID between the hours of 8:00 a.m. and 4:30 p.m., at the Salina Cashier's Office (209 College Center), on Wednesday, January 13, 2010.
Time line for financial aid disbursement
Monday, January 4, 2010 – In compliance with federal regulations, this is the first day that K-State may credit your account with financial aid funds for the Spring 2010 term.
Prior to applying any financial aid to your University charges, the Office of Student Financial Assistance will perform a series of checks to verify your continued eligibility for any awarded financial aid funds, such as minimum hours enrolled, etc.
Wednesday, January 13, 2010 – If you have an Electronic Funds Transfer (EFT) form on file with the Cashier's Office or have submitted the form by Monday, January 4 to the Cashier's Office, any remaining financial aid funds left over after being applied to your University charges will be available in your designated bank account.
If your financial aid was applied toward your University charges, but you do not have an EFT on file with the Cashier's Office, you may pick up your credit balance refund check with a valid photo ID between the hours of 8:00 a.m. and 4:30 p.m. in the K-State Student Union Ballroom, located on the 2nd floor.
Thursday , January 14, 2010 – First day of K-State’s Spring 2010 term.
If your financial aid was applied toward your University charges by Friday, January 8 , you may pick up your credit balance refund check with a valid photo ID between the hours of 8:00 a.m. and 5:00 p.m. in the Cashier's Office, 211 Anderson Hall.
Friday, January 15, 2010 – If a credit balance refund check was produced for you as a result of applying your financial aid to your University charges by Friday, January 8 and you did not pick it up in person on campus on Thursday, January 14, your credit balance refund check will be mailed to your home(local) address by the Cashier's Office.
